To add nc50lc's reply:

You paid 169 sat as transaction fee for your first transaction and you replaced it with a transaction with the (virtual) size of ‎171 vB.
For the replacement transaction to be accepted by the nodes, you had to pay the minimum fee of 338 sat for that. Any transaction with lower fees would be rejected by nodes.

Here is where the 338 sat came from:

169 + 171 = 338 sat.

169 sat was the fee paid for the replaced transaction
171 sat was the fee required for the replacement transaction's own bandwidth.
 

For more information on RBF requirements, read BIP125 rules
